American Water Spaniel vs English Setter

People compare the American Water Spaniel and the English Setter because they’re both sporting dogs with soft eyes and a love for the outdoors, but that’s where the similarities mostly end. If you’re torn between them, you’re really choosing between a compact, low-maintenance hunting specialist and a big, glamorous family companion with a nose for game birds. The American Water Spaniel is built for duck blinds and canoe trips. At under 45 pounds and with a wiry, water-resistant coat that sheds next to nothing, it’s the dog you want if you’re hunting in the Midwest marshes or kayaking with your dog in tow. They’re eager to please, easy to train, and bond tightly with their person. But they’re not overly demonstrative and can be reserved with strangers. They’re also rare. seeing one at a dog park is like spotting a unicorn. They don’t need a ton of mental stimulation, but they do need purpose. A bored AWS might go quiet, not destructive, which can be easy to miss until habits stick. The English Setter is a different beast. Larger, fluffier, and full of gentle goofiness, they’re family dogs first, hunters second. Their coat is stunning but demands brushing every other day or you’ll regret it. They’re more affectionate, more kid-tolerant, and better suited to varied households. But they’re prone to deafness and hip issues, and puppies can be pricey and hard to find healthy ones. Here’s the real talk: the AWS thrives in a focused, active home where it has a job. like retrieving from a boat. The Setter? They’ll lean into your side on the couch after a long walk and sigh like they’ve never loved anything more. Pick the AWS for partnership in adventure. Pick the Setter for love with feathers.
